How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Carlisle?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Carlisle Studio Apartments | $1,120 | $645 | $1,908 |
Carlisle 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,382 | $775 | $3,503 |
Carlisle 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,589 | $825 | $4,309 |
Carlisle 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,615 | $950 | $5,262 |
Carlisle 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,480 | $1,299 | $1,560 |
